The American Heart Association’s CPR Playlist keeps the beat at 100–120 BPM — the recommended rate for chest compressions. Staying on tempo can help you stay focused and deliver effective CPR when it matters most.
CPR can double or even triple a person’s chance of survival. Protecting your family, your friends, and your community starts with being prepared.
